Palworld Team Still “100% Considering Putting Game On Nintendo Switch 2

If it's "beefy enough," that is...
By Todd BlackMarch 24, 2025
Palworld's Player Count Jumps 700% After Update

We’re less than ten days away from the Nintendo Switch 2 Direct that’ll reveal the many games that’ll be on the system in the first year or so. Anticipation is growing at such a rate that you’d be forgiven for thinking there’s nothing left to talk about. Yet, there’s ALWAYS something to talk about. For example, the crew at PocketPair have once again commented on bringing its hit game Palworld to the Switch 2. During GDC, IGN got to chat with Communications Director John Buckley, who noted that the team is still interested in the console, but they apparently haven’t seen it yet:

“We haven’t seen those specs yet. Like everyone else, we’re waiting. I’m walking around GDC hoping someone will tell me them, but everyone I’ve spoken to says they haven’t even seen them. If it’s beefy enough, it’s 100% worth considering. We did a lot of optimization for Steam Deck, which we were really happy with. Still work to do, but we’re really happy with how it turned out. So we would like to get it on more handhelds if possible.”

The big “catch” here is that The Pokemon Company is suing Pocket Pair for certain things it did within Palworld. What happens with that lawsuit is anyone’s guess, but it’s still going on right now. That might be the reason the team hasn’t seen the Nintendo Switch 2 yet.

However, if that changes, it could be another reason to get the console when it arrives later this year.
